Neo – Futuristic Matrix Messenger

Neo is a futuristic Matrix messenger designed for iOS that enhances the standard Matrix features with a variety of additional functionalities. It supports basic features such as encryption and allows users to log in with their Matrix chat accounts. Users can send text, images, and videos, and enjoy rich notifications that include avatar images and message content. Notable features include an online GIF picker powered by Tenor, a system sticker picker that includes Memoji stickers, and the ability to categorize chat rooms into folders. The app also integrates an RSS reader and offers local AI capabilities, allowing users to download AI models for chatting, summarizing recent messages, and generating reply suggestions. Customization options are extensive, enabling users to adjust notification modes and sounds for individual contacts and create personalized emoji folders. Overall, Neo aims to provide a comprehensive and user-friendly experience for navigating Matrix and other communication platforms.
